Transaction 68d649fb86c856f7addb2a6fbb78136c2ed39838d61ecc25f397527e1c1035b0
1 Input
1 Output
-
68d649fb86c856f7addb2a6fbb78136c2ed39838d61ecc25f397527e1c1035b0:0
- value
- 444900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75d23298faf6caf53abfa8748181e35ef5b5e38c OP_EQUAL
- address
- 3CRznmzEdX8yeQx24rGGkz5trS7MwFVa5q